Saw a piece on tv today, the prawning fleet have left Karumba for the Banana season. Come back for 6 weeks after the banana season, for the Tiger season. All systems go , they expect a bumper season. The fishery starts at Cape York, and ends at Cape Londonderry, W.A. and only 12% of the fishery is fished. The Banana season coincides with the southern toothfish season. What had to be done to get them to sea during this COVID-19 is impressive.
